## Break-Glass Access — ValidatorKit Plugins

If the Frostvale signing service rejects your plugin manifest and normal re-auth fails, use break-glass mode. This bypasses the registry check for 30 minutes and logs everything to the audit channel. Only trigger it if a release is blocked. To unlock break-glass mode, enter the recovery passphrase below.

vault phrase of taweg-haduf = druax-oliok-druvan-soreth-gormir-wenok-feniel-fenys-tammir

- [ ] Re-key the ChronoStride timing-chip reader before the Fellport Marathon expo. Heads up for whoever inherits this: the reader firmware forgets its signing key if the battery sled is swapped, so do this step with the sled seated. Two folks from the Trackside crew must witness and initial the log. Once both have signed, write the recovery passphrase directly below this line.

recovery phrase for yahap-faduf: sorion-kasath-briath-gorius-ulaael-zorvan-aldiel-quenwyn-casdor-framir-julwyn-novvan-zorox

Present: regional managers plus finance.

Quick rundown: the Eastvale region beat target by 9%, mostly on the new Trailpoint line. Corham lagged again — footfall down, but conversion actually improved, so the team gets some credit. Agreed actions: shift two floating reps to Corham for the holiday push, refresh window displays chain-wide, and trial weekend-only promotions in Eastvale. Finance will rework Q4 forecasts by Thursday. The confidential note on our wider plans appears directly below.

management briefing: Only 33 of the 205 pilot accounts renewed Kasath, so a churn review is set for October 17. Weniusek Logistics is in early talks to buy Holethax Freight for about $345.6 million.